Rubber Lever End Thingies - Cormanus - 03-31-2014 In my opinion this important topic deserves a thread of its own. Inspired by Ferret and others, I decided that the CB1100 as shipped was incomplete without the little rubber lever end thingies so, armed with the part number (Part # 95010-16001 qty1 per package.), I went along to a Honda dealer in Brisbane when I was visiting a fortnight or so ago. I was told they'd have to be imported. Well, they were, and they arrived yesterday when, by a stroke of fortune, I was in Brisbane again so I went and picked them up. Those levers look pretty bare don't they? ![]() ![]() Not any more! ![]() ![]() They were truly awful to put on. Good trick getting your dealer to do it, Ferret. I beat them into submission by giving them a bath in near boiling water, squirting a dribble of WD40 onto the knob and then whipping them on while they were hot and supple.
